For Free and confidential support call 1800 858 858 or visit gamblinghelponline.org.au.<\/p>\n<p>While Brisbane failed to score a point against Penrith, Pezet\u2019s Eels were manhandled by the Storm as his former side crossed for nine tries as Harry Grant carved them up through the middle.<\/p>\n<p>Riki will line up opposite Pezet on Thursday night, with barnstorming centre Kotoni Staggs to play outside of him where the Broncos will look to attack.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cI watched that game, and they were sending some traffic down to him,\u201d Staggs said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cI think we won\u2019t change that and we\u2019ll probably put Riki on him and make him make tackles.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cI think we can get some joy down that edge.\u201d.<\/p>\n<p>Joe Chan tormented Jonah Pezet as the Storm thrashed Parramatta in their round one clash.Source: Supplied<\/p>\n<p>The Storm sent plenty of traffic Pezet\u2019s way, with the playmaker forced to make 21 tackles while he missed two as Melbourne forward Joe Chan racked up 198m and a try from his 16 carries and also gave it to his former teammate after he forced an error.<\/p>\n<p>Pezet left the Storm at the end of the 2025 season and will spend one year at the Eels before he joins Brisbane on a long-term deal.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e have him next year, but that\u2019s next year,\u201d Staggs said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e\u2019ve got to focus on this year now. He\u2019s a Parramatta Eel so we\u2019ll try to play our game against him.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The round two opener shapes as a must-win clash between two teams reeling from first-up losses where they were completely outplayed by their opponents.<\/p>\n<p>The Broncos were totally outclassed by the Panthers in round one, but players aren\u2019t pushing the panic button.Source: Supplied<\/p>\n<p>Brisbane\u2019s premiership defence got off to an awful start with a 26-0 loss to a champion Penrith side, with the Broncos completing just 62 per cent of their sets.<\/p>\n<p>It led to the typical fears of a premiership hangover fuelled by Payne Haas\u2019 decision to sign with Souths next year and a shock loss to Hull KR in the World Club Challenge.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cNot at all,\u201d Staggs said when asked about a potential premiership hangover.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They were better on the night and we just didn\u2019t play our game.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t was round one and we\u2019ll get better from that and we\u2019ll learn from this game going onwards. It\u2019s only early days.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In the past we\u2019ve been beaten and teams always come after us, but it doesn\u2019t change the way we need to go about things.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e just need to focus on what we can do in this building and on the field.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e\u2019ll watch the game in review and see what we can fix and do better.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Crichton talks milestones, Souths, Lomax | 09:12<\/p>\n<p>EX-TIGERS STAR CONFIRMS SUPER LEAGUE SWITCH<\/p>\n<p>The Wests Tigers have confirmed utility Jack Bird\u2019s departure from the club, with the versatile 30-year-old given a fresh lifeline in the Super League.<\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/kayosports.com.au\/?pg=default&amp;extcamp=fsaeditoriallinkleague-edt-fsp-lnk-awr-grc-nrl-kyo&amp;channel=fsa&amp;campaign=fsacontra&amp;voucher=\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er nofollow\" target=\"_blank\">Leeds Rhinos confirmed Bird\u2019s signing on a two-year contract midway through last month, but the Tigers had to wait until the NRL officially confirmed Bird\u2019s release before announcing he would be leaving the club. <\/p>\n<p>The Tigers said the decision was made \u201cby mutual consent\u201d, with Bird signing a two-year contract with the Rhinos.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cI\u2019m really excited to be joining Leeds Rhinos. Sanders delivers Golden Dagger | 04:15<\/p>\n<p>THE BIG PRE-SEASON CHANGE BEHIND SHARKS STAR\u2019S STATEMENT<\/p>\n<p>Cronulla five-eighth Braydon Trindall and Sharks coach Craig Fitzgibbon stopped short of saying it was the playmaker\u2019s best game for the club, but both agreed that his combination with Nicho Hynes was the best it\u2019s looked in <a href=\"https:\/\/www.foxsports.com.au\/nrl\/nrl-premiership\/nrl-2026-cronulla-sharks-vs-gold-cost-titans-live-updates-teams-supercoach-scores-how-to-watch-nicho-hynes-lachlan-ilias\/news-story\/b6221f45cd95c66756dc084f10c8a50e\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ener noreferrer nofollow\">Saturday\u2019s thumping win over the Titans<\/a>.<\/p>\n<p>It usually takes teams a while to work their way into a new season, but the Sharks duo looked polished after a big pre-season together with the club and in the All Stars game.<\/p>\n<p>Both men scored doubles in the 50-10 victory, with Trindall adding four try assists and a booming 40\/20.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s probably the best it\u2019s ever felt with Nicho,\u201d he said after the game.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e do work hard at it behind closed doors and at training and even off the field when we catch up. We try to stay as connected as we can, and it comes out on the field.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Trindall may have had the six on his back, but he looked like the dominant half in attack, which Fitzgibbon says isn\u2019t new but is simply clicking better than in previous years.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s not any different to what we\u2019ve always done,\u201d he said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e only thing I\u2019d say is that they\u2019re getting better at it. We want to work on if there are six agains and a lot of ball in midfield, then Hynes is on the ball because he\u2019s a runner, so get him on the ball. It\u2019s not complicated.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cAnd then if we get the opportunity to set things up, then we\u2019ll get \u2018Tricky\u2019 (Trindall) on the ball. <\/p>\n<p>\u201cBut if Hynes is ahead of Tricky, then there\u2019s not really any right or wrong (answer). We\u2019ve been working on that for a number of years.
